.elementor-1083 .elementor-element.elementor-element-a622644{--display:flex;--min-height:50vh;--justify-content:center;--align-items:center;--container-widget-width:calc( ( 1 - var( --container-widget-flex-grow ) ) * 100% );--gap:0px 0px;--row-gap:0px;--column-gap:0px;--overlay-opacity:0.68;--padding-top:0px;--padding-bottom:0px;--padding-left:0px;--padding-right:0px;}.elementor-1083 .elementor-element.elementor-element-a622644::before, .elementor-1083 .elementor-element.elementor-element-a622644 > .elementor-background-video-container::before, .elementor-1083 .elementor-element.elementor-element-a622644 > .e-con-inner > .elementor-background-video-container::before, .elementor-1083 .elementor-element.elementor-element-a622644 > .elementor-background-slideshow::before, .elementor-1083 .elementor-element.elementor-element-a622644 > .e-con-inner > .elementor-background-slideshow::before, .elementor-1083 .elementor-element.elementor-element-a622644 > .elementor-motion-effects-container > .elementor-motion-effects-layer::before{background-color:#000000;--background-overlay:'';}.elementor-1083 .elementor-element.elementor-element-151125d{width:100%;max-width:100%;top:0px;z-index:-1;}body:not(.rtl) .elementor-1083 .elementor-element.elementor-element-151125d{left:0px;}body.rtl .elementor-1083 .elementor-element.elementor-element-151125d{right:0px;}.elementor-1083 .elementor-element.elementor-element-151125d img{width:100%;height:100%;object-fit:cover;object-position:center center;}.elementor-1083 .elementor-element.elementor-element-bea9641{--display:flex;--flex-direction:column;--container-widget-width:calc( ( 1 - var( --container-widget-flex-grow ) ) * 100% );--container-widget-height:initial;--container-widget-flex-grow:0;--container-widget-align-self:initial;--flex-wrap-mobile:wrap;--justify-content:center;--align-items:center;}.elementor-1083 .elementor-element.elementor-element-8ac4244{text-align:center;}.elementor-1083 .elementor-element.elementor-element-8ac4244 .elementor-heading-title{font-size:36px;font-weight:700;text-transform:uppercase;line-height:48px;color:#FFFFFF;}.elementor-1083 .elementor-element.elementor-element-daa837e{--display:flex;}.elementor-1083 .elementor-element.elementor-element-df04a2b{--display:flex;--gap:0px 0px;--row-gap:0px;--column-gap:0px;--padding-top:60px;--padding-bottom:60px;--padding-left:0px;--padding-right:0px;}.elementor-1083 .elementor-element.elementor-element-a8218e8{--e-image-carousel-slides-to-show:3;}.elementor-1083 .elementor-element.elementor-element-a8218e8 .elementor-image-carousel-caption{text-align:center;font-size:16px;font-weight:500;font-style:normal;line-height:24px;margin-block-start:10px;}@media(max-width:1024px){.elementor-1083 .elementor-element.elementor-element-a8218e8{--e-image-carousel-slides-to-show:3;}}@media(max-width:880px){.elementor-1083 .elementor-element.elementor-element-a8218e8{--e-image-carousel-slides-to-show:2;}}@media(max-width:767px){.elementor-1083 .elementor-element.elementor-element-df04a2b{--padding-top:40px;--padding-bottom:40px;--padding-left:0px;--padding-right:0px;}.elementor-1083 .elementor-element.elementor-element-a8218e8{--e-image-carousel-slides-to-show:1;}}/* Start custom CSS for image, class: .elementor-element-151125d */.elementor-1083 .elementor-element.elementor-element-151125d {
    height: 100%;
}/* End custom CSS */
/* Start custom CSS for shortcode, class: .elementor-element-dc3f81d */.elementor-1083 .elementor-element.elementor-element-dc3f81d .rank-math-breadcrumb p {
    margin-bottom: 0;
}
.elementor-1083 .elementor-element.elementor-element-dc3f81d .rank-math-breadcrumb p {
    text-transform: capitalize;
}
.elementor-1083 .elementor-element.elementor-element-dc3f81d .rank-math-breadcrumb span {
    color: #FFFFFF;
}
.elementor-1083 .elementor-element.elementor-element-dc3f81d .rank-math-breadcrumb a {
    color: #FCB231;
}
.elementor-1083 .elementor-element.elementor-element-dc3f81d .rank-math-breadcrumb .separator {
    margin: 0 8px;
}
.elementor-1083 .elementor-element.elementor-element-dc3f81d .rank-math-breadcrumb a:hover {
    color: #FCB231
}/* End custom CSS */
/* Start custom CSS for container, class: .elementor-element-a622644 */.hero-container {
    position: relative;
    min-height: 40vh;
    max-height: 40vh;
    aspect-ratio: 1.9/1;
}
@supports not (aspect-ratio: 1.9/1) {
    .hero-container {
        min-height: 40vh;
    }
}/* End custom CSS */
/* Start custom CSS for image-carousel, class: .elementor-element-a8218e8 */.elementor-1083 .elementor-element.elementor-element-a8218e8 .swiper-pagination {
    position: relative;
    margin-top: 24px;
}
.elementor-1083 .elementor-element.elementor-element-a8218e8 .swiper-pagination > .swiper-pagination-bullet {
    background: #F8C471;
    opacity: 1;
    transition: all .3s ease;
    width: 10px;
    height: 10px;
}
.elementor-1083 .elementor-element.elementor-element-a8218e8 .swiper-pagination-horizontal.swiper-pagination-bullets .swiper-pagination-bullet {
    margin: 0 8px;
}
.elementor-1083 .elementor-element.elementor-element-a8218e8 .swiper-pagination > .swiper-pagination-bullet-active {
    background: #F8C471;
    position: relative;
}
.elementor-1083 .elementor-element.elementor-element-a8218e8 .swiper-pagination > .swiper-pagination-bullet-active::before {
    content: '';
    position: absolute;
    left: -5px;
    top: -5px;
    border: 3px solid #cb3327;
    display: block;
    border-radius: 50%;
    width: 20px;
    height: 20px;
}
.elementor-1083 .elementor-element.elementor-element-a8218e8 .swiper .elementor-swiper-button {
    background-color: #34495E;
    font-size: inherit;
    padding: 12px;
    border-radius: 999px;
    transition: all 0.3s ease;
}
.elementor-1083 .elementor-element.elementor-element-a8218e8 .swiper .elementor-swiper-button:hover {
    background-color: #cb3327;
}
.elementor-1083 .elementor-element.elementor-element-a8218e8 .swiper .elementor-swiper-button:hover svg {
    fill: #ffffff;
}
.elementor-1083 .elementor-element.elementor-element-a8218e8 .swiper .elementor-swiper-button svg {
    fill: #ffffff;
    width: 24px;
    height: 24px;
}
@media screen and (max-width: 767px) {
    .elementor-1083 .elementor-element.elementor-element-a8218e8 .swiper .elementor-swiper-button svg {
        width: 16px;
        height: 16px;
    }
    .elementor-1083 .elementor-element.elementor-element-a8218e8 .swiper .elementor-swiper-button-next {right: 0;}
    .elementor-1083 .elementor-element.elementor-element-a8218e8 .swiper .elementor-swiper-button-prev {left: 0;}
}/* End custom CSS */